Cindy of Dublin, Ohio writes (7/25/01):
In March of this year I purchased a leather sectional sofa from a dealer here in Ohio. When the sectional was delivered I noticed some damage. I called the dealer back and insisted that he come and pick it up. He ended up giving me a choice ... either he would come and get it or take some money off and I keep the sectional.
I agreed to keep the sectional on the conditions that he send me some material to fix it and took the discount. What a mistake that was. It has been in my home for almost four months and it is falling apart. The seems are coming apart and the leather is peeling. Even at a discount it is junk.
I am writing to make consumers aware of this kind of furniture. The manufacturer is not standing behind this product at all and it has a year warranty. I was told they were sending a inspector out to look at my sectional and I haven't seen or heard from them in months. When I call them noone knows anything.
I am out $750.00 and I have a sectional that isn't going to last a year, if that!
